Eligibility Check: Before using, ensure you satisfy the age and health requirements. You will also require to pass a medical assessment performed by an authorized doctor.

Theory Exam Preparation: Study for the theory test, which covers traffic guidelines, signs, and policies. FinnOZ is a fantastic resource with extensive materials for trainees preparing for the test.

Apply for a Learner's Permit: Once you feel all set, send your application for a student's permit to your local Traficom workplace. You should present valid identification, proof of residency, and the medical certificate.

Theory Test: Schedule and take the theory test. You will require a score of 90% or higher to pass.

Driving Lessons: Enroll in a driving school for behind-the-wheel training. While not necessary, expert instruction can significantly improve your skills and self-confidence.

Driving Test: Finally, when you feel properly prepared, book your practical driving examination through Traficom. An agent will monitor your driving capabilities over a useful course.

Getting the License: Upon successfully passing both tests, you can apply for your driver's license through Traficom.

1. Can I purchase a chauffeur's license in Finland?

No, it is illegal to buy a driver's license. You need to go through training and tests to obtain a genuine license.

2. What happens if I stop working the theory or driving test?

You may retake both tests, though you might have to wait a designated duration before trying once again.

3. Exist any exemptions for residents from EU nations?

Citizens from EU countries can drive in Finland with their existing licenses, supplied it stands. However, homeowners need to apply for a Finnish license if they prepare to remain longer than 6 months.

4. How do I check my application status?

You can inspect your application status online on Traficom's official website.

5. What are the penalties for driving without a license?

Driving without a proper license can cause severe fines, legal penalties, and future ineligibility to obtain a motorist's license.
